1. A therapeutic method developed by Sigmund Freud for treating mental disorders by investigating the interaction of conscious and unconscious elements in the mind and bringing repressed fears and conflicts into the conscious mind
She underwent psychoanalysis to address her childhood trauma.
Ela se submeteu à psicanálise para lidar com seu trauma infantil.
2. The system of psychological theory and therapy based on the idea that unconscious desires and experiences shape behavior
Psychoanalysis has influenced modern psychology significantly.
A psicanálise influenciou significativamente a psicologia moderna.
3. A detailed examination or interpretation of something
A psychoanalysis of the film reveals deeper symbolism.
Uma psicanálise do filme revela simbolismo mais profundo.
